在当今科技时代,编程已成为一项不可或缺的技能,PYTHON,作为一门简洁易懂的编程语言,吸引了众多编程初学者,人马大战PYTHON,这场看似不可能的战役,实则正是初学者迈向编程大师的必经之路,本文将为你带来一场人马大战PYTHON的代码教程,带你领略编程的魅力。
我们需要了解PYTHON的基本语法和结构,PYTHON代码由缩进、关键字、变量、函数等组成,关键字如
if
else
while
等,用于控制代码的执行流程,在PYTHON中,缩进非常重要,它决定了代码块的层次结构,了解了这些基本概念,我们就可以开始编写代码了。
人马大战PYTHON的代码教程可以从以下几个方面展开:
1、游戏规则的定义:我们需要定义游戏的规则,例如玩家的初始位置、移动范围、攻击力等,可以使用PYTHON中的类(class)和对象(object)来实现游戏角色和规则。
class Player: def __init__(self, x, y): self.x = x self.y = y def move(self, dx, dy): self.x += dx self.y += dy def attack(self): # 实现攻击逻辑
2、游戏循环的实现:游戏循环是不断执行玩家移动和攻击的过程,在PYTHON中,可以使用
while
循环来实现游戏循环。
while True: # 获取玩家输入 command = input("请输入移动方向(上、下、左、右):") # 判断输入合法性 if command in ['上', '下', '左', '右']: # 执行移动操作 dx, dy = -1, 0 if command == '上' else 1, 0 if command == '下' else -1 player.move(dx, dy) # 执行攻击操作 player.attack()
3、游戏胜负判断:在游戏过程中,我们需要根据玩家位置、攻击力等因素判断游戏胜负,可以使用PYTHON中的条件语句(
if
else
)来实现胜负判断。
if player.x < -5 and player.y < -5: print("恭喜你,赢得了人马大战PYTHON!")else: print("游戏失败,请重新开始。")
通过以上代码,我们可以实现一个人马大战PYTHON的游戏,这只是一个简单的示例,你还可以根据需要添加更多功能和玩法,如敌人、碰撞检测、分数系统等。
人马大战PYTHON代码教程为你提供了一个入门PYTHON编程的契机,跟随本文的教程,你将逐步掌握PYTHON的基本语法和编程技巧,进阶为编程高手,相信在不久的将来,你将驾驭PYTHON,创造属于自己的游戏世界。